package com.android.settings.security;
import static com.google.common.truth.Truth.assertThat;
import android.content.Context;
import android.support.v7.preference.Preference;
import com.android.settings.R;
import com.android.settings.TestConfig;
import com.android.settings.testutils.SettingsRobolectricTestRunner;
import com.android.settings.testutils.shadow.ShadowLockPatternUtils;
import com.android.settings.testutils.shadow.ShadowUserManager;
import org.junit.Before;
import org.junit.Test;
import org.junit.runner.RunWith;
import org.robolectric.RuntimeEnvironment;
import org.robolectric.annotation.Config;
@RunWith(SettingsRobolectricTestRunner.class)
@Config(manifest = TestConfig.MANIFEST_PATH, sdk = TestConfig.SDK_VERSION,
shadows = {
ShadowUserManager.class,
ShadowLockPatternUtils.class
})
public class EncryptionStatusPreferenceControllerTest {
private Context mContext;
private EncryptionStatusPreferenceController mController;
private Preference mPreference;
@Before
public void setUp() {
mContext = RuntimeEnvironment.application;
mController = new EncryptionStatusPreferenceController(mContext);
mPreference = new Preference(mContext);
}
@Test
public void isAvailable_admin_true() {
ShadowUserManager.getShadow().setIsAdminUser(true);
assertThat(mController.isAvailable()).isTrue();
}
@Test
public void isAvailable_notAdmin_false() {
ShadowUserManager.getShadow().setIsAdminUser(false);
assertThat(mController.isAvailable()).isFalse();
}
@Test
public void updateSummary_encrypted_shouldSayEncrypted() {
ShadowLockPatternUtils.setDeviceEncryptionEnabled(true);
mController.updateState(mPreference);
assertThat(mPreference.getFragment()).isNull();
assertThat(mPreference.getSummary())
.isEqualTo(mContext.getText(R.string.crypt_keeper_encrypted_summary));
}
@Test
public void updateSummary_unencrypted_shouldHasEncryptionFragment() {
ShadowLockPatternUtils.setDeviceEncryptionEnabled(false);
mController.updateState(mPreference);
assertThat(mPreference.getSummary())
.isEqualTo(mContext.getText(R.string.summary_placeholder));
assertThat(mPreference.getFragment()).isEqualTo(CryptKeeperSettings.class.getName());
}
}
